The Union is aware that the Injury Management Unit from Wellington is visiting members in terms of their ACC claims, which under the ACC Partnership Programme, the Fire Service manages.

Members are reminded that you are entitled to a support person/Union Official Representative at any meeting that the Injury Management requests a claimant to attend. Past experience shows that it is good practice to have an experienced Union Official with you at these meetings.

For a member to go into any meeting unrepresented leaves that member open to any wild or crazy proposal that the Injury Management Unit may dream up. It also makes the Union’s job harder to represent or ‘fix up’ any problem that the Injury Management Unit stitches you into.

For further advice or enquiries, contact the Union Office.
